Bought material they recommended for an exterior deck. The material was approx. $15,000 plus $5-6 to build the deck. The rep pushed the lifetime warranty of the product. We purchased based on the reps recommendations about quality and the look of the product. This was not the low cost option. Within 2 years the material rotted away and is unsafe to walk on. Railings have literally fallen apart. After multiple times calling the rep and getting voicemail I was told the company that manufactured the decking went out of business and there was nothing that could be done. I have a quote to tear down and replace the deck for $23,000. Two points of frustration and things you should consider when dealing with this company: 1. The suppliers they use are the ones warranting the product and they obviously don't use financially secure ones, effectively making any warranty suspect/worthless. 2. When there is a problem you are going to have to call multiple times to get a response. I've spent $75,000+ on housing and business projects over the last 10+ years with B&L and won't in the future.
